Making Tax Digital for Income Tax is coming!
From early 2026 smaller businesses and landlords will be required to report trading figures to HMRC electronically on a quarterly basis. Join the Lovewell Blake experts to understand who will be effected, what changes will be required and how to prepare. Peloton Instructor Emma Lovewell on At-Home Fitness and Stadium-Sized Rides
With the pandemic forcing people to stay home for nearly 10 months now, many have turned to interactive fitness companies, such as Peloton, to stay active and perhaps fill a social void. Peloton has more than 3 million users, members are averaging 24 workouts per month, and this past September, the company announced its first profitable quarter. This week, it became more valuable than Ford Motor Company. Emma Lovewell, a full-time fitness instructor for Peloton, joins the Big Technology Podcast to discuss her experience working with the company, its explosive rise, and, yes, that Peloton ad.
